What Is USP Pharmacopoeia 2012?

The USP pharmacopoeia is an official compendium that sets quality standards for

medicines, dietary supplements, and food ingredients. The 2012 edition updated and

consolidated these standards to address evolving scientific advancements and regulatory

requirements. USP standards are recognized by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ration

(FDA) and other global regulatory bodies, making them indispensable in pharmaceutical

quality assurance.

This edition was particularly notable for integrating new analytical methods, revising

monographs for commonly used drugs, and expanding chapters related to impurities and

testing protocols. The USP pharmacopoeia 2012 edition provided a framework that helped

manufacturers maintain consistency in drug formulation and testing procedures.

Key Features of USP Pharmacopoeia 2012

Updated Monographs and Standards

One of the most important aspects of the USP pharmacopoeia 2012 was the revision and

addition of numerous monographs. These monographs define the identity, strength,

quality, and purity of pharmaceutical substances. The updated monographs reflected new

scientific data and emerging contaminants, ensuring that the standards remained

relevant in a changing pharmaceutical landscape.

For example, revisions included enhanced impurity profiling for active pharmaceutical

ingredients (APIs), which is critical in preventing adverse effects caused by contaminants.

The detailed monographs also provided clear instructions for assay methods, helping

laboratories implement robust testing procedures.

Incorporation of Advanced Analytical Techniques

The 2012 edition embraced advancements in analytical chemistry, incorporating modern

techniques such as High-Performance Liquid Chromatography (HPLC), Gas

Chromatography (GC), and Mass Spectrometry (MS) into its general chapters. These

techniques improved the detection and quantification of impurities, degradation products,

and counterfeit drugs.

This integration was a game-changer for quality control labs, as it offered validated

methods that increased sensitivity and specificity. It also emphasized method validation

and system suitability testing, which are now standard practices to ensure reliable and

reproducible results.

Expanded General Chapters

General chapters in the USP pharmacopoeia provide essential guidance on testing

methods, equipment, and procedures. The 2012 release expanded these chapters to

address topics such as microbial limits testing, elemental impurities, and stability testing.

New chapters provided clarity on acceptable limits for heavy metals and toxic impurities,

aligning with international guidelines such as ICH Q3D. This was a crucial step toward

harmonizing global pharmaceutical standards and protecting patient safety.

Understanding USP Pharmacopoeia 2012

The United States Pharmacopeia (USP) serves as a compendium of drug quality standards

aimed at ensuring the identity, strength, quality, and purity of medicines. The 2012

edition of the USP Pharmacopoeia continued this tradition by integrating new

monographs, revising existing ones, and enhancing general chapters that guide testing

methodologies. This edition was particularly notable for incorporating advances in

analytical technologies and harmonizing standards with international pharmacopoeias to

facilitate global trade and regulatory alignment.

The USP Pharmacopoeia 2012 edition includes detailed monographs for active

p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s), excipients, and finished products, alongside general

chapters that outline testing procedures, such as chromatography, microbiological assays,

and stability testing. These updates were vital for manufacturers striving to comply with

increasingly stringent regulations from the FDA, EMA, and other health authorities.

Key Updates and Revisions in USP Pharmacopoeia 2012

One of the prominent features of the USP Pharmacopoeia 2012 was the revision of testing

methods to incorporate more sensitive and precise analytical techniques. For example,

high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) and gas chromatography methods were

refined to improve detection limits and reproducibility. Additionally, new monographs for

emerging pharmaceutical substances and excipients were introduced to address the

evolving drug development landscape.

Another critical update involved the strengthening of microbiological standards, reflecting

growing concerns about contamination and sterility in parenteral and ophthalmic

products. The 2012 edition expanded chapters on microbial limits testing and endotoxin

detection, emphasizing rapid and validated methods to ensure patient safety.
